IT Specialist I


GENERAL DESCRIPTION:  Monitor, maintain, and support the Agency’s local areas network (LAN), wide area network (WAN), and Internet system.  Maintain network hardware and software.  Monitor system functioning to ensure network availability to all users and perform necessary maintenance to support network availability.

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:

  1. Maintain and administer computer networks and related computing environments including computer hardware, systems software, applications software, and all configurations.
  2. Assist with planning, coordinating, and implementing network security measures to protect data, software, and hardware.
  3. Configure and test computer hardware, networking software and operating system software. Diagnose and solve hardware and software issues.  Perform minor repairs to hardware, software, or peripheral equipment.
  4. Assists with development and writing of IT procedures to cover network monitoring and support.
  5. Monitor network performance to determine whether adjustments need to be made, and to determine where changes will need to be made in the future.  Perform routine network start-up and shutdown procedures and maintain control records.
  6. Maintains the Agency’s scanning and fax server systems.  Setup of users and completing work order requests on the systems.  Perform data backups following Agency procedures.  Assists with disaster recovery operations.
  7. Ensures assigned IT work orders are completed in a timely manner.  Communicates progress back to Director.  Answers user inquiries regarding computer software or hardware operation to solve problems.  Completes IT inventory transfer and disposal paperwork according to Agency procedures.  Stays abreast of advances in technology.

About Community Coordinated Care for Children

 

Community Coordinated Care for Children, Inc. is a not-for-profit corporation operating in Central Florida as a coordinative agency for a variety of high-quality services to improve the lives of children and families in Central Florida. The Agency, which began in 1969, is committed to strengthening our communities and families.
